Некоторые способы визуализации и анализа неориентированных графов в реальной жизни:
Визуализация:
- Визуализация на основе окружности. 4 Вершины строят на окружности определённого радиуса, а рёбра в таком случае являются хордами этой окружности. 4 Этот способ простой в реализации, но даёт корректные результаты при сравнительно небольшом количестве вершин и рёбер. 4
- Силовой метод. 35 Дуги представляют пружинами, а для укладки используют физическую модель шаров, соединённых пружинами. 35 Силовые алгоритмы гибкие, так как обладают множеством настраиваемых параметров. 4
- Интерактивная визуализация. 2 Статическая демонстрация визуального представления информации превращается в непрерывный процесс взаимодействия пользователя с информацией через её визуальное отображение и доступные способы навигации. 2
Анализ:
- Моделирование работы алгоритма. 3 Например, если графовая модель представлена с помощью сети Петри в начальном состоянии, то примером визуализации алгоритма может служить демонстрация работы сети. 3
- Графическая интерпретация состояния вычислений программы. 3 Графические объекты в визуализации отражают зависимость изображения от переменных программы. 3
Для визуализации и анализа графов используют специальные программы, например Gephi, которая способна обработать графы с сотнями тысяч вершин и связей. 5